Restoring the files on your PC or Mac after the death of a hard drive or even following a malware attack is possible with the right recovery tools, but why let things go that far? Regularly backing up your files should be part of any computer user’s routine, and there are a number of ways you can improve your security online to help prevent falling victim to a malware attack.

By using a VPN to connect to the internet, you can add an additional layer of security between your devices and the networks you connect to that will help protect your sensitive data and anything else stored on your hard drive.

1. ExpressVPN - Just $99.95 for 15 months

ExpressVPN has over 1,000 servers across 136 locations with support for up to three simultaneous devices. This VPN offers native clients for a host of platforms including Windows, Mac, Linux, iOS, Android and even BlackBerry. ExpressVPN also comes with full P2P support, a kill switch and solid performance levels across the board.

2. ZenMate - Only $38.40 for 12 months

This highly user-friendly VPN is a great choice for novice users as the company has really simplified the setup process. ZenMate has servers in more than 30 locations worldwide and its Windows client can be up and running in just a few clicks. The company also offers a 14-day money-back guarantee if you’re unhappy with the service.

3. Hotspot Shield - Lifetime license for $139.99

Hotspot Shield offers great download speeds as well as support for private browsing and up to five devices. This VPN has 2,000 servers across 20 locations and the company offers a free 7-day trial so that new users can try out the service for themselves. Hotspot Shield even has a lifetime license available for those who are very satisfied with its performance and features.
